Kanye West has released a video for “Flashing Lights,” the fourth single off his 2007 album Graduation. The video was directed by Spike Jonze (co-creater of Jackass).
It sure has been a pretty busy week for Kanye. Along with the release of the video, Mr. West performed at the Grammys with Daft Punk and announced some tour dates.
The video for Kanye West’s “Flashing Lights,” the 4th single of his Grammy-winning Graduation LP, is both perplexing (they don’t even both to explain why the clip’s heroine needs to drop drawers and slink around in her undies) and a little disturbing (the clip ends with Kanye tied up in the trunk of a car, on the receiving end of a shovel to the head), but we like this song.
